What is population census? Thanks
A population census is a record of all the characteristics of a population. These censuses are conducted by gathering information about a given population.
An enumerator, for example—someone whose job it is to actually take a census of the population—would document, through analysis, collection, or publication of pertinent data, the demographic characteristics of a population.

A population census is a systematic collection of demographic, social, and economic data of all individuals living in a particular area at a specific time. It provides detailed information about the size, distribution, and characteristics of a population, including age, sex, education, employment, housing, and other relevant factors.
